-
2025-11-09 15:29:16
- 《三角洲》×《合金装备3RE》联动预告:裸蛇来了!
- 《三角洲行动》发布《合金装备3:重制版》联动预告,相关活动将于12月9日开启。一起来看看。视频观看:12月19日起,完成联动活动任务,可免费获取联动传说武器外观「SR-3M紧凑突击步枪-潜龙谍影」,1月1日,联动传说干员外观「无名-裸蛇」正式上线!
-
623
-
2025-11-09 15:54:01
-
2025-11-09 16:05:01
- Hibernate多对多关系高级映射:通过自定义中间实体避免冗余表生成
- 本文深入探讨了在使用Hibernate和JPA实现多对多关系时,如何通过自定义中间实体(JoinTableEntity)来避免自动生成冗余的中间表。文章详细分析了当中间实体包含额外属性时,JPA默认映射机制的局限性,并提供了通过在@Embeddable复合主键中明确定义@ManyToOne关联,并结合@OneToMany注解的mappedBy属性来正确建模和生成数据库表的解决方案,确保数据模型与业务需求精确匹配。
-
157
-
2025-11-09 16:19:00
- Java中后缀表达式求值:核心算法与字符数字转换陷阱解析
- 本文详细探讨了Java中实现后缀表达式(逆波兰表示法)求值的核心算法,并深入分析了初学者常犯的字符数字转换错误。通过揭示将字符直接强制转换为浮点数时产生的ASCII值问题,文章提供了正确的字符到数字转换方法(char-‘0’),并给出了优化后的完整代码实现,同时涵盖了多位数处理、错误处理及输入格式等关键注意事项,旨在帮助开发者构建健壮、准确的后缀表达式求值器。
-
757
-
2025-11-09 16:24:29
- Spring Boot中RestTemplate依赖注入与单元测试实践
- 本文旨在解决在SpringBoot应用中对RestTemplate.exchange()方法进行单元测试时,因RestTemplate实例在方法内部创建而导致的Mocking失败问题。核心解决方案是通过Spring的依赖注入机制,将RestTemplate作为可注入的组件进行管理,从而使测试能够有效隔离和Mock外部依赖,确保代码的可测试性和单元测试的成功执行。
-
673
-
2025-11-09 16:29:01
- Java 17环境下AspectJ加载时织入(LTW)与JMX配置详解
- 在Java17环境中,使用AspectJ进行加载时织入(LTW)及JMX远程管理时,可能会遇到兼容性问题。本文详细阐述了在Java17及更高版本中,AspectJWeaver的版本选择原则,特别是针对旧版本AspectJ与新Java字节码的兼容性限制。同时,强调了在Java16及更高版本上启用LTW时,必须添加--add-opensJVM参数以解决模块化限制,并提供完整的命令行配置示例。
-
581
-
2025-11-09 16:32:01
- Java中动态创建WebDriver实例的策略与实践
- 本文探讨了在Java中,尤其是在Web浏览器意外崩溃后,如何高效且鲁棒地动态重新初始化同类型WebDriver实例的策略。文章重点介绍了如何利用Java8的Supplier函数式接口和构造函数引用,替代复杂的Function映射和条件判断,实现简洁、资源友好的对象创建,从而提升代码的可读性和可维护性。
-
633
-
2025-11-09 16:34:00
- Go语言中基于Channel的快速排序:理解其设计与性能考量
- 本文深入探讨了Go语言中一种基于Channel实现的快速排序方法。我们将分析其如何利用Go的并发原语进行数据流转和排序,并重点评估这种实现方式在实际应用中的性能与效率。通过对比传统快速排序,文章旨在阐明Channel在处理此类算法时可能带来的开销,帮助读者理解并发模型在不同场景下的适用性。
-
913
-
2025-11-09 16:38:02
- Go与C语言互操作:结构体及结构体数组的正确传递方法
- 本文详细探讨了Go语言与C语言之间传递结构体及结构体数组时常见的类型不匹配问题,特别是Goint与Cint在内存布局上的差异。文章提供了两种解决方案:显式类型匹配和更推荐的C类型别名方式,并结合示例代码,演示了如何安全有效地传递单个结构体、连续结构体数组以及结构体指针数组,旨在帮助开发者避免CGO交互中的潜在错误,确保数据传输的准确性和程序稳定性。
-
464
-
2025-11-09 16:53:01
- 三星全新SSD神了!主控、闪存都能单独更换
- 11月9日消息,三星披露了一款即将发布的可拆卸式车载SSD(DetachableAutoSSD),型号为“AM9C1E1.A”,主控芯片、闪存芯片都能单独取下来!三星去年就发布了车载专用SSDAM9C1,BGA封装,集成三星自主的5nmPCIe4.0主控、第八代V-NAND闪存,容量128GB-2TB,顺序读写最高4700MB/s、1400MB/s。E1.A版本保留了原有主控和闪存方案,不过改成了模块化设计,SSD主控和闪存分成了两个独立的模块,都可以单独替换、升级。如果有需要的话,汽车厂商或者
-
447